Evaluation of Toughness of Austempered Ductile Iron by Instrumented Impact Testing

The impact toughness of ductile iron with two graphite nodularity levels (25% and 95% ) was determined in the as cast and in the austempered conditions. impact tests were conducted on unnotched Charpy specimens using an instrumented impact testing machine in the test temperature range:-150 to 300 C. specimens with higher graphite nodularity level exhibited higher impact fracture energy along the entire testing temperature range in both the as cas and he austempered conditions. the effect of graphite nodularity on the fracture energy was more pronounced at high test - temperatures, i.e. within the ductile fracture range. the impact energy values of the austempered specimens were less than those of the as cast specimens, at room temperature, but they exceeded them at higher-test temperatures. load-time traces obtained from instrumented impact tests showed that none of the rest-specimens failed in a complete ductile manner at all test-temperatures and that most of the impact energy was expended in the fracture initiation process. scanning electron microscopy examination of specimens fractured at room temperature reveled cleavage and quasicleavage morphology for the s cast and the austempered conditions, respectively
